Unveiling the 0-60 MPH Time of the 2005 Acura RSX Type S
Alright, let’s get down to the nitty-gritty: the 2005 Acura RSX Type S 0-60 mph time. The factory specifications put this car at a respectable pace, usually clocking in around the mid-6-second range. These numbers may vary slightly depending on the source and testing conditions, but this time generally represents the acceleration capability of the RSX Type S. Considering its class and the technology of the time, this is impressive. The car's quick acceleration is a direct result of its powerful engine and well-tuned transmission. Comparison with Honda Civic Si
The Honda Civic Si was one of the RSX Type S's closest competitors. Both cars shared the same engine design with similar acceleration times, but they had their unique characteristics. The Civic Si often offered great handling and fuel efficiency, while the RSX Type S might have slightly more power and a more luxurious interior. The Civic Si was always a tough competitor, and the two cars were often mentioned when discussing sports compacts.
